Dating Confidence Reset
Start by getting clear about what you want. Write down two or three reasons you’re using Mingle2 right now—companionship, casual dating, meeting new people—and keep those goals in mind when you message or match. Clear intent helps you say no to distractions and yes to conversations that matter.
Slow the pace to protect your energy. Limit new conversations to a number you can manage without feeling drained. Give yourself permission to pause or step away for an evening. Short, steady replies are better than long stretches of anxious scrolling.
Set realistic expectations. Not every chat leads to chemistry, and that’s normal. Treat each interaction as information: what you liked, what felt off, and why. That kind of learning keeps you forward-moving rather than stalled by disappointment.
Look for progress, not perfection. Notice small wins: a thoughtful reply, shared laugh, or clearer boundaries. Celebrate those signals as signs you’re improving at choosing and communicating with people who fit you.
Ask purposeful questions and listen. Move beyond surface-level messages with one or two open-ended questions that reveal values or habits. When someone answers, mirror back what you heard—this shows you’re present and quickly reveals compatibility.
Prioritize self-respect over a numbers game. It’s tempting to chase matches to feel validated. Instead, focus on profiles that meet your key needs and politely step away from ones that don’t. Quality choices reduce fatigue and raise your confidence.
Create simple rituals to stay steady. Before you message, take a breath, check your goals, and set a time limit. After a tricky interaction, do something small that recharges you—walk, text a friend, or close the app for a bit.
